/**
|
|
* Parses a given response text into a JSON object. If the parsing fails due to invalid JSON format,
|
|
* the original response text is returned.
|
|
*
|
|
* @param {string} responseText - The response text to be parsed into JSON. It is expected to be a valid JSON string.
|
|
* @returns {Object|string} The parsed JSON object if the responseText is valid JSON, otherwise returns the original responseText.
|
|
* @example
|
|
* // returns { key: "value" }
|
|
* parseResponse('{"key": "value"}');
|
|
*
|
|
* @example
|
|
* // returns "Invalid JSON"
|
|
* parseResponse('Invalid JSON');
|
|
*/
|
|
async function parseResponse(target) {
|
|
if ( target.responseType === 'blob' ) {
|
|
// Get content type of the blob
|
|
const contentType = target.getResponseHeader('content-type');
|
|
if ( contentType.startsWith('application/json') ) {
|
|
// If the blob is JSON, parse it
|
|
const text = await target.response.text();
|
|
try {
|
|
return JSON.parse(text);
|
|
} catch (error) {
|
|
return text;
|
|
}
|
|
}else if ( contentType.startsWith('application/octet-stream') ) {
|
|
// If the blob is an octet stream, return the blob
|
|
return target.response;
|
|
}
|
|
|
|
// Otherwise return an ojbect
|
|
return {
|
|
success: true,
|
|
result: target.response,
|
|
};
|
|
}
|
|
const responseText = target.responseText;
|
|
try {
|
|
return JSON.parse(responseText);
|
|
} catch (error) {
|
|
return responseText;
|
|
}
|
|
}

/**
|
|
* A function that generates a UUID (Universally Unique Identifier) using the version 4 format,
|
|
* which are random UUIDs. It uses the cryptographic number generator available in modern browsers.
|
|
*
|
|
* The generated UUID is a 36 character string (32 alphanumeric characters separated by 4 hyphens).
|
|
* It follows the pattern: xxxxxxxx-xxxx-4xxx-yxxx-xxxxxxxxxxxx, where x is any hexadecimal digit
|
|
* and y is one of 8, 9, A, or B.
|
|
*
|
|
* @returns {string} Returns a new UUID v4 string.
|
|
*
|
|
* @example
|
|
*
|
|
* let id = this.#uuidv4(); // Generate a new UUID
|
|
*
|
|
*/
|
|
function uuidv4(){
|
|
return ([1e7] + -1e3 + -4e3 + -8e3 + -1e11).replace(/[018]/g, c =>
|
|
(c ^ crypto.getRandomValues(new Uint8Array(1))[0] & 15 >> c / 4).toString(16)
|
|
);
|
|
}

/**
|
|
* Initializes and returns an XMLHttpRequest object configured for a specific API endpoint, method, and headers.
|
|
*
|
|
* @param {string} endpoint - The API endpoint to which the request will be sent. This is appended to the API origin URL.
|
|
* @param {string} APIOrigin - The origin URL of the API. This is prepended to the endpoint.
|
|
* @param {string} authToken - The authorization token used for accessing the API. This is included in the request headers.
|
|
* @param {string} [method='post'] - The HTTP method to be used for the request. Defaults to 'post' if not specified.
|
|
* @param {string} [contentType='application/json;charset=UTF-8'] - The content type of the request. Defaults to
|
|
* 'application/json;charset=UTF-8' if not specified.
|
|
*
|
|
* @returns {XMLHttpRequest} The initialized XMLHttpRequest object.
|
|
*/
|
|
function initXhr(endpoint, APIOrigin, authToken, method= "post", contentType = "application/json;charset=UTF-8", responseType = undefined) {
|
|
const xhr = new XMLHttpRequest();
|
|
xhr.open(method, APIOrigin + endpoint, true);
|
|
xhr.setRequestHeader("Authorization", "Bearer " + authToken);
|
|
xhr.setRequestHeader("Content-Type", contentType);
|
|
xhr.responseType = responseType ?? '';
|
|
return xhr;
|
|
}
